YouTube influencers Kevin Paffrath and Tom Nash, as well as NFL quarterback Trevor Lawrence, have agreed to settle claims for an unknown amount alleging that they helped dupe investors who lost billions in the collapse of FTX, per Bloomberg.

The settlement terms remain undisclosed by Lawrence and the Youtube duo. The attorneys spearheading the $1 billion lawsuit against FTX’s celebrity promoters informed Feeley that they’re currently in “ongoing confidential, settlement discussions” with other parties. They anticipate the “likelihood that other FTX settlements will be reached.”

In December, Per CNBC: In an interview with CNBC, Shaq reportedly said he doesn't believe in crypto.

This is after being in a class action lawsuit for FTX, as he promoted the company in a commercial.

He said to CNBC that "A lot of people think I'm involved, but I was just a paid spokesperson for a commercial."

Shaq said in a commercial for FTX: "I'm all in. Are you?"
